Breaking Down the Features of VWR Hybridization Ovens 502-0009V Accessories
Specifications
- Compact Design: These ovens are designed to fit seamlessly into labs where space is a premium, without sacrificing capacity. This is crucial for labs with limited bench space.
- Smooth, Quiet, and Durable: The ovens are built to ensure minimal operational noise and longevity. This enhances the lab environment and provides consistent performance over time.
- VWR Two-Year Limited Parts and Labor Warranty: This warranty provides peace of mind and protection against potential defects. This demonstrates VWR’s confidence in the product’s quality and reliability.
The various models also have unique specifications. For example, Model 5430 holds up to four 50mL conical tubes, while Model 5420 and 5420-2 hold up to ten 35x300mm bottles or twenty 35x150mm bottles. The specified shipping weight is not provided, however the various accessory carousels do provide options for different sized containers.

Accessories and Customization Options
The VWR Hybridization Ovens 502-0009V Accessories come with a range of customization options:
- Multi-Tube Carousels: Available for various models, these carousels hold different sizes of conical tubes (1.5mL, 2.0mL, 15mL, 50mL). This allows for efficient processing of multiple samples simultaneously.
- Large Bottle Carousel (Model 5420/5420-2): This carousel holds four 70x220mm (750mL) bottles or four 55x180mm (400mL) bottles. Ideal for larger volume hybridization.
- Microplate Carousel (Model 5420/5420-2): Holds 10 sealed standard microplates or deep well plates. Expands the oven’s utility to high-throughput applications.
- Rocker Platform Attachment (Model 5420/5420-2): Converts the oven into a platform rocker for applications requiring gentle agitation. Adds versatility to the oven, making it useful for a broader range of protocols.
The ovens are designed to accommodate standard laboratory bottles and tubes, ensuring compatibility with existing lab equipment.
